For those of you who pair a Bluetooth heart rate chest strap to Apple Watch have you experienced any trouble with it being recognized/paired every once in a while? I have experienced that twice in the last two weeks I have started using the chest strap once where it wouldn't automatically pair after turning it on (the chest strap) and today during a dedicated workout mid-way it totally lost connection to the watch. In both instances I thought that the chest strap is to blame but when I look over my Bluetooth settings on the iPhone the HRM shows up just fine so it's not a problem of it not turning on. Only after restarting the Apple Watch do I get the HRM recognized again. Anyone has had similar experiences or maybe mine is defective in that regard?
